MOSINEE – Preston Wagner returned a blocked punt 15 yards for the game’s only touchdown to lead the Marshfield freshman football team to a 10-0 win at Mosinee on Thursday.

Alex Wehrman blocked the punt that was scooped up by Wagner and returned for the score. Ryan Krueger kicked the extra point and added a 24-yard field goal for the Tigers.

Isaiah Baierl, Alex Steines and Justin Stanek were the leading tacklers, D.J. Zimmermann and Austin Mientke had interceptions, and Bentley Schwanebeck-Osterman recovered a fumble for the Marshfield defense.

Marshfield (4-1) hosts Wisconsin Rapids on Oct. 1. The game is at 4:30 p.m. at Marshfield High School.
